Transaction 26ce623f8f69d963cb2d589aa17bf7860880cfc3398cab63f99131dbc96ce17f
1 Input
1 Output
-
26ce623f8f69d963cb2d589aa17bf7860880cfc3398cab63f99131dbc96ce17f:0
- value
- 9937557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d5645890329a37d812ff8fbaae4bc27f1e3b304 OP_EQUAL
- address
- 3MsLcCJRibuV5piAUUpUpWDGkb6wDVWQJr